本文目录导读:
随着互联网的快速发展,摄影已经成为人们生活中不可或缺的一部分,摄影网站作为摄影爱好者和专业摄影师展示作品、交流心得的平台,越来越受到关注,而摄影网站源码,作为构建摄影网站的核心,其结构和关键技术更是备受瞩目,本文将深度解析摄影网站源码,揭示其核心结构与关键技术,为摄影网站开发提供参考。
图片来源于网络,如有侵权联系删除
摄影网站源码概述
1、摄影网站源码定义
摄影网站源码是指构建摄影网站所需的所有代码,包括前端页面、后端逻辑、数据库结构等,它涵盖了网站设计、功能实现、数据存储等各个方面,是摄影网站的核心。
2、摄影网站源码分类
根据技术架构和开发语言,摄影网站源码可以分为以下几类:
(1)静态网站源码:使用HTML、CSS、JavaScript等前端技术构建,通常适用于展示摄影作品、个人博客等。
(2)动态网站源码:使用PHP、Java、Python等后端技术构建,具有用户交互、内容管理等功能。
(3)全栈网站源码:使用React、Vue等前端框架和Node.js、Express等后端框架构建,具有高性能、易维护等特点。
摄影网站源码核心结构
1、前端结构
(1)页面布局:包括头部、导航栏、内容区域、底部等。
(2)页面组件:如图片展示、文章列表、评论模块等。
(3)样式设计:使用CSS或预处理器(如Sass、Less)进行样式编写。
2、后端结构
(1)服务器:如Apache、Nginx等。
图片来源于网络,如有侵权联系删除
(2)数据库:如MySQL、MongoDB等。
(3)业务逻辑:如用户管理、作品上传、评论回复等。
(4)API接口:提供前后端交互的数据接口。
3、数据库结构
(1)用户表:存储用户信息,如用户名、密码、邮箱等。
(2)作品表:存储作品信息,如标题、描述、图片路径等。
(3)评论表:存储评论信息,如评论内容、作者、点赞数等。
摄影网站源码关键技术
1、前端技术
(1)HTML5:用于构建网页结构。
(2)CSS3:用于美化网页样式。
(3)JavaScript:用于实现交互效果。
(4)前端框架:如React、Vue等,提高开发效率和代码质量。
2、后端技术
图片来源于网络,如有侵权联系删除
(1)PHP:一种流行的服务器端脚本语言。
(2)Java:一种跨平台、面向对象的编程语言。
(3)Python:一种简洁、易读的编程语言。
(4)Node.js:基于Chrome V8引擎的JavaScript运行环境。
3、数据库技术
(1)MySQL:一种开源的关系型数据库。
(2)MongoDB:一种基于文档的NoSQL数据库。
4、其他技术
(1)版本控制:如Git,用于管理代码版本。
(2)缓存技术:如Redis,提高网站性能。
(3)安全防护:如HTTPS、SQL注入防护等。
摄影网站源码是构建摄影网站的核心,其核心结构与关键技术对于网站的性能、安全性、用户体验等方面具有重要影响,本文对摄影网站源码进行了深度解析,从概述、核心结构、关键技术等方面进行了阐述,希望通过本文,能够为摄影网站开发提供有益的参考。
标签: #摄影 网站 源码
评论列表